stoppers

1 sense ·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n an act so striking or impressive that the show must be delayed until the audience quiets down n a remark to which there is no polite conversational reply n (bridge) a playing card with a value sufficiently high to insure taking a trick in a particular suit n blockage consisting of an object designed to fill a hole tightly v close or secure with or as if with a stopper Source: ecdict
